Tee fittings allow you to split, combine, or redirect fluid, air, or gas flow in piping and tubing systems — forming a “T” junction for supply, distribution, or branching connections. Widely used in plumbing, hydraulics, pneumatics, and fluid-transfer systems to efficiently route lines or create manifold-style layouts.

Applications & Use Cases
- Plumbing & fluid systems: Use tees to split or merge water, coolant, chemical, or lubricant lines in pipes or tubing networks.
- Hydraulic & pneumatic setups: Integrate tees for branching lines, manifold-style routing, or connecting actuators and valves.
- Air, gas & vacuum systems: Redirect or split air/gas flow for ventilation, vacuum, or compressed-air distribution.
- Repair & maintenance: Replace worn or damaged tees to restore leak-free, reliable fluid routing in existing systems.
